OKX, a prominent name in the cryptocurrency exchange arena, has unveiled a new feature for its digital wallet—wallet-level delegated staking. This development marks a significant enhancement in the way users can participate in the blockchain ecosystem, offering a streamlined and efficient method for staking cryptocurrencies directly through their OKX wallets.

Delegated staking is a process that enables cryptocurrency holders to participate in network consensus and earn rewards without directly running a full node. Instead, users delegate their tokens to a staking pool or a validator, which then uses these collective resources to validate transactions and maintain network security. The introduction of this feature within the OKX wallet simplifies the staking process, making it more accessible to a broader range of users.

The implementation of wallet-level delegated staking by OKX is a response to the growing demand for more user-friendly staking solutions. As blockchain technology continues to evolve, the participation of individual stakeholders becomes increasingly crucial for maintaining decentralized networks. By allowing users to delegate their tokens easily, OKX not only lowers the entry barriers for participation but also promotes a more decentralized and secure blockchain environment.

Accessibility: Users can now access staking features directly through their OKX wallets, eliminating the need for third-party applications or complex procedures. Efficiency: The streamlined process reduces the technical barriers and time commitment required for users to participate in staking. Security: By delegating through OKX, users can benefit from the platform's robust security measures while contributing to network security and earning staking rewards. Flexibility: The feature supports a range of cryptocurrencies, allowing users to choose from various blockchain networks for staking.

The introduction of this feature aligns with global trends in the cryptocurrency sector, where exchanges and wallet providers are increasingly offering integrated solutions to enhance user experience. As the market for decentralized finance (DeFi) expands, platforms like OKX are pivotal in providing the necessary infrastructure to support the growing ecosystem.

Globally, the staking market has seen significant growth, attributed to the rising interest in proof-of-stake (PoS) blockchains, which offer energy-efficient alternatives to traditional proof-of-work (PoW) systems. According to industry reports, the global staking market size is projected to reach substantial figures in the coming years, driven by technological advancements and increased adoption of PoS networks.
